POSITION:  Part-time Academic
DEPARTMENT/LOCATION:  Biology / Life Sciences Centre / Faculty of Science
 
PAY RATE:  In accordance with CUPE Collective Agreement for two consecutive half-credit classes, fall and winter
 
WORK ASSIGNMENT: The part-time academic will be responsible for teaching the Biology laboratory component of SCIE 1505.18, Integrated Science (see disp.science.dal.ca), from September 2013-April 2014.  Responsible for Biology-component labs and related hands-on activities, every Friday in both terms. Responsibilities include: preparing a lab manual and posting it online; working through lab exercises with TAs; holding weekly meetings with TAs; preparing TAs for Biology-component laboratories; providing an in-lab introduction to each exercise; hiring and supervising the DISP Biology TAs (TAs/ Markers/ Demonstrators); recruiting additional casual TAs as needed; overseeing marking (providing marking key and reviewing marked papers); posting marks on OWL; coordinating lab room use; directing the lab technician to collect and organize  materials and supplies; preparing a budget, in consultation with the program director, for TAs and laboratory supplies; keeping expenses within the approved budget; and attending, teaching, and providing logistical help for Friday afternoon field trips. Requires advance preparation to develop and test laboratory exercises.
 
REQUIREMENTS OF POSITION: A graduate degree in Biology or related field with expertise in Physiology, Cell Biology, Genetics, and/or Evolution. Experience using OWL for posting class content and marks. Up-to-date First Aid and CPR certification. Preference will be given to candidates possessing a Ph.D., and/or previous experience teaching introductory Biology laboratories to first-year BSc students within the context of interdisciplinary science.
